There isn't a problem of moving the mouse out of the VMWare window - I can
move it freely between the X and the VM window - and it will change
accordingly (white in windows, black in X) - of course - the cursor change is
if the VM window is on focus (active).
>
> I also have some VMware (v 2.0.4) problems in fullscreen mode right now but
> that's related to my Kernel (2.4.2) and XFree (4.0.3) combination and has
> nothing to do with KDE...
No problem with full screen at all. It's just that when I'm moving the mouse
out of the VM window and click-to-focus on another Linux window (example -
konsole, xchat, etc...) - then I have to wait like around 6-10 seconds before
its getting focus..
